Handover note — Quillpay integration tests

For anyone new: the flaky suites are mostly in the settlement flow, where tests race against the mock ledger's async commit. I've quarantined the worst three and tagged them; re-enabling requires a fix to the await logic, not just longer timeouts. Retry history and quarantine list are in the test dashboard. Ongoing triage of these flakes is now handled by:

account owner for hahig-fahag: Pelael Istax Novys

## Tuning

The receipt mailer (Almsgate) batches donation receipts and sends through the Thornquay relay. On-call: if the queue backs up, resist the urge to crank batch size — the relay rate-limits per connection, and bigger batches just mean bigger retries. Scale worker count first, then shorten the flush interval. Dedupe window must stay longer than the retry horizon or donors get duplicate receipts, which generates tickets. All knobs live in one place and are read at worker start. Current production values follow.

tuning table, kajop-yafof:
QUOTAS = {
    "wenath": 10,
    "ulaael": 5,
}

# TKT-4481: Config drift in Fernway API pagination

The public REST API's pagination behavior diverged between staging and production sometime last quarter. Production still caps page size at the old limit, while staging uses the updated cursor-based defaults. Clients tested against staging then fail in production. This change aligns both environments and pins the values in version control. For review, the intended canonical configuration is shown below.

config for yahof-tajop:
zorath:
  pin: 7493
  metrics_host: metrics.zorath.tolvaqsys.internal
  tenant: praiel
  seal: seal_fd9cd4f1

Q3 Planning Note — Branch Managers

As outlined in the spring review, the Torvale Street office will close at the end of September. Headcount there is six; all staff will be offered transfers to the Ashmere or Dunlow branches. Lease exit costs are within the approved envelope, and IT decommissioning begins mid-August. Client accounts handled from Torvale move to Dunlow on 1 September. Please brief your teams accordingly. The strategic context for this closure is summarised below.

confidential, bawip-fahap: Gross margin on Ulaael came in at 5 percent against a plan of 10 percent. Only 5 of the 100 pilot accounts renewed Ulaael, so a churn review is set for July 1.